Anyone who has been on this forum for more than a week has encountered the question of "what happened to my range?!" and "why am I not getting xx miles?" and "I think I have the wrong battery".

For some people on this forum the Mach-E was their first BEV and others are hardened veterans. However by now many have had their cars for a few months with some celebrating a year. So clearly everyone is an expert and can answer the following:

How would you redesign the Guess-O-Meter? What would you change so that people aren't constantly asking these questions?

  • Should it just display the EPA range at 100% no matter what? This obviously would lead to "what happened to my battery? It said I could go more miles!"
  • Do all EV customers need to be given a math lesson before getting the car?
  • Should there be no range displayed and only battery percentage?

What is your proposal to fix the problem?
Instead of showing a single value, show a breadth of values like the Bolt. When people see a single number they think "that's an exact value". If they see a min/max/best guess then they realize it is an approximation

You mean like an ICE car? Same conditions apply but people don't realize it.
It's less pronounced on an ICE, particularly the effect of cold weather. Cold weather not only reduces battery efficiency/output but you need more power to generate heat with resistive heaters. An ICE has plenty of waste heat to warm the cabin.
